			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p>Financial Crisis, international Machine tool Declining market demand, domestic Economy NC machine tool market has also been a considerable impact, production and sales dropped significantly. Although the data show that the first half of 2009, the downward trend has stopped, a slight recovery, but whether or bottom hold your breath.</p>
<p>  Economical CNC numerical control machine tool industry is the starting product, the development of a longer period of machine tool manufacturers such technology to master the situation and production capacity are also more mature, many companies can produce, and species richness, Among them, the economic type CNC lathes, drill press and milling machine-based, including some processing center.</p>
<p>  Because of this, its market has a lot of space, before the production of a larger financial crisis. However, after the crisis situation, the domestic economy NC machine tool surplus production capacity significantly.</p>
<p>  Recent Association of China Machine Tool Industry Research results show that the main economic type CNC machine tool industry enterprises by the financial crisis relatively large, especially the low grade of products, production of large enterprises were hit even harder, some enterprises even the phenomenon of limited production.</p>
<p>  This situation occurs mainly due to the production enterprises are more competitive, and the economy lathe, drill press and milling machine exports declined, exports of some products sold domestically, further exacerbating the domestic market. For higher grade of products for businesses, the impact is not very clear, especially in sophisticated high-end machine is still in short supply.</p>
<p>  Recent years, a large number of small business development to promote the prosperity of the machine tool market, but also stimulate the machine tool industry continues to expand investment and increase the scale of production. Today, these companies can not continue to operate, or close or reduce investment, which is caused by low-end machine tools market, an important factor in the decline.</p>
<p>  Fact, as early in the first half of 2008, economic growth on the NC machine tool production fell sharply, indicating the market demand for NC machine tool on the economy has begun to decrease, in addition, several numerical control system manufacturers domestic economy also appeared in NC System Sell Signs of decline also confirmed this.</p>
<p>  In this context, the domestic machine tool market economy in NC machine tools and high-end CNC machine tools there is a clear trend of differentiation: a large heavy-duty and high-end CNC machine tools remained stable demand, orders are still full, there is a tendency in short supply; and common and economical CNC inventory issue is very prominent, market demand caused by economic type CNC machine tool inventories.</p>
<p>  On 10 years ago, may produce economic type CNC machine tools was considered a higher grade. But today, in the small business can produce an era of economic type CNC machine tools, many technologies, strong market competition from both machine tool business, profits, product standards and industry status of the point, should speed up the adjustment of product structure, gradually reduce this type of machine tool production, to concentrate on steering the production of high precision CNC machine tools.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p><strong>Rockler CNC Shark Routing System</strong> is now includes 5.5 software, 1/2&#8243; dia. V-groove router bit and two hold-down clamps. Rockler CNC Shark Routing System brings the speed and precision of computer-controlled machinery to your shop with this top value CNC machine system! With a table measuring 15-3/4&#8243; x 31-1/2&#8243; it&#8217;s ideally suited for carvings and machining operations on a large variety of signs, doors and other small projects. It boasts impressive power, speed, accuracy, and ease of use. With its robust steel and high-density poly-ethylene construction, it can take accidental impacts that would normally damage or destroy an aluminum or MDF machine. The included Clamping Table features two hold-down slots for securing work anywhere along the length of the table. The unit comes with two hold-down clamps (additional hold-downs are available separately). It is fully compatible with the Bosch Colt Palm Router (Rockler #24918, sold separately) and includes a 1/2&#8243; diameter V-groove router bit. The CNC Shark also includes the new version 5.5 of the VCarve Pro software interface, a $500 value. You supply a PC computer with USB 2.0 port and a Bosch Colt router (router sold separately). Simply connect the USB cable to the controller box and the other end to your computer (not compatible with Mac computers).</p>
<p>Features of <em>Rockler CNC Shark Routing System</em>:</p>
<p>Travel: X: 13&#8243; Y: 24&#8243; Z: 4.5&#8243;. High Speed traverse rate 120+ ipm. Bearings: 12 precision linear bearing guides (4 on each axis) for maximum rigidity. Resolution: Full step of 0.0005 inch; at 1/8 step 0.0000625 inch. 269 oz/in 1.8-degree steppers. USB interface with on controller memory storage. 5 turn ACME precision modified threaded with acetyl backlash reducing nuts on all axes. 24V Supply to provide full power to the steppers. VCarve Pro 5.5 software program included ($500 value). Includes 1/2&#8243; Dia. V-Groove Router Bit. Includes two Hold-down Clamps. Mounts for a Bosch Router included (Router sold separately). 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p>Honest reviews of <strong>CNC Programming Techniques: An Insider&#8217;s Guide to Effective Methods and Applications</strong> from real users. CNC Programming Techniques: An Insider&#8217;s Guide to Effective Methods and Applications is written by the author of the bestselling <em>CNC Programming</em> Handbook and the recent release Fanuc CNC Custom Macros, this practical and very useful resource covers several programming subjects, including how to program cams and tapered end mills, that are virtually impossible to find anywhere. Other, more common, subjects, such as cutter radius offset and thread milling are covered in great depth. This book presents detailed part programming suggestions for a variety of machining operations. Also it includes discussions on the following major subjects: thread milling methods, knurling, programming cams, part reversal methods, using pallet changers, applying special grooving and threading techniques, and many more. You will find numerous illustrations, charts, tables, and practical examples, allowing users to fully understand all concepts. Discover many methods presented can also be adapted to programming methods using a CAM system.</p>

<!--CusAds4--><p>Job description for <strong>CNC Machine Operator</strong>: Responsibility of a CNC programmer is to write computer program or software which contain commands for the machine to run. The CNC machine will follow what has been instructed in the software so they can function correctly. Now come the part for CNC machine operator who take over the machine and prepare it as well as perform necessary task. They download and install the software, fix the needed tools as well as metal (or plastic in other case) that is to be shaped into the equipment so they can perform a test run.<br />
</p>
<p>If a <a href="http://downloadfreewaresoftware.com/cnc-machine-setup-operation-of-cnc-machine/">CNC machine</a> operator detect any errors or problem with the equipment then he needs to fix it and modify anything necessary in order for the machine to run properly. The <em>CNC machine operator</em> will then run the required amount of product.</p>
<p><a target="_blank" href="http://www.anrdoezrs.net/click-3870312-10298290" target="_blank" rel="nofollow"><br />
<img src="http://www.ftjcfx.com/image-3870312-10298290" width="120" height="60" alt="cnc machine operator" border="0"/></a></p>
<p>As a <u>CNC machine operator</u> he will continue to look after the equipment for any problems that might occur. Too much vibration in the cutting tools is among the problem which can be detected by hearing. This problem diminishes quality of the product. The plastic or metal, known as workpiece, is needed be checked if it cooled or lubricated adequately. One <a href="http://downloadfreewaresoftware.com/cnc-machine-operator-job-description/">CNC machine operator</a> may need to watch over several machines.</p>

Worldwide leader in the rapid production of complex castings and machined parts using a wide variety of metals and plastics, has allowed the company to recently expand its capacity by adding a 5-axis vertical milling machine (VMC) to its stable of CNC and milling machines.  This is the sixth five-axis VMC for Clinkenbeard.</p>
<p>The major benefit of five-axis machining is the ability to machine complex shapes in a single set-up. This gives greater machining productivity compared to performing the job in a series of set ups, as well as significantly reducing the time and cost of preparing fixtures.</p>
<p>“Minimizing the time spent on setup operations, reducing overall machine cycle times and maximizing ultimate machine cutting performance are just some of the advantages our customers in industries from aerospace to automotive to diesel engine are used to and will continue to realize with this exciting VMC,” explained Ron Gustafson, president of Clinkenbeard.</p>
<p>About Clinkenbeard</p>
<p>Clinkenbeard is a worldwide leader in the rapid production of complex castings and machined parts using a wide variety of metals and plastics.   The company’s principal markets include US defense and government, aerospace, auto racing, diesel engine, heavy truck, marine, industrial, power generation and agricultural.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p>CNC machine tools are praised all over the world because of three major factors: automation, accuracy and versatility. Human (operator) intervention is reduced to minimal levels because CNC machines can run on its own after it is programmed. Also, when the program is perfected, the CNC machine can run the instructions perfectly on its own. </p>
<p>Remember that any <strong>CNC machine</strong> can also be programmed to do special one-time tasks such as a dry-run, which will help the operator oversee what will happen when s/he leaves the CNC machine to do its tasks alone. Accuracy also goes hand in hand with repeatability. Again, once the program is perfected, the CNC machine can perform that task PERFECTLY even until 7 or 7000 times. </p>
<p>Lastly, versatility also works in the form of “task memory” that these CNC machines have. Once a program has been performed even for just one production run, it can be easily recollected the next time that the company needs the program. This saves time for setting up and loading of different programs.</p>
<p>The CNC sure simplifies the work of thousands of factories and machine shops worldwide. However, no matter how great CNC sounds like, it is something that doesn’t fit in some industries. Like, perhaps, in the cosmetic industry, or in the show-business. Those examples are way too obvious. On the other hand, in these two major mechanical industries, CNC is almost synonymous to “hero”.</p>
<h2>CNC In THE METAL INDUSTRY</h2>
<p>Think of Metal. Metal. Perhaps the easiest metal that you can imagine is that of…a spoon. Now, imagine ANY spoon done with bare hands. After that, imagine a thousand spoons done with bare hands. It’s so tedious you might even consider suicide if you are assigned to such a job.  </p>
<p>The metal industry has been operating on CNC for ages. In fact, if you search CNC in the internet, you will instantly find metal companies topping the list. The major CNC centers that you will find in most metal machining processes are “CNC turning centers”, “CNC machining centers”, “CNC grinding centers” and “CNC drill and tap centers”.</p>
<p>Some of the CNC programs that are connected with the metal industry are milling, drilling, reaming, boring and tapping. Moreover, any metal that has any curved side have experienced some form of knurling, grooving, turning and/or threading.</p>
<p>Fabrication, in manufacturing, refers to processes that are executed on thin plates/sheets. These sheets are cut, punched, and bent to form their finishing shapes. CNC also stars in almost every aspect of metal fabrication.</p>
<h2>CNC in THE WOODWORKING INDUSTRY</h2>
<p>While the most beautiful wood-worked products are most likely hand-made, you cannot deny that a wide array of tools and furniture HAVE to be NOT hand-made to save time and for mass production levels. There’s just too much work and not to many hands. In light with this, <em>CNC</em> has worked wonders for this industry.</p>
<p>Important woodworking processes include cutting, framing, carving and engraving. The most useful woodworking CNC product is the CNC router table. It is capable of carving elaborate 2D and 3D designs. Moreover, it is also capable of material change while repeating the same design. Since contemporary furniture is often a splash of different materials (e.g.  Wood, aluminum and/or plastic), any CNC router is capable of reproducing the same design EVEN in different kinds of materials by just altering the router bit.</p>
<p>Although many local, middle-sized enterprise owners are skeptical about using employing CNC in their manufacturing operations, there have been many success stories to sway them to using it anyway. In the Metal and Woodworking industries, <u>CNC</u> has proven itself time and again to be efficient.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p>CNC aka Computer Numerical Controlled Machines are useless without any programming. CNC’s rely on pure hard codes in order to execute commands that the Machine Operator wants to do, therefore not only is it needed to learn the mechanics of the whole Computer Numerical Controlled Machine but it is also at the utmost importance that the Machine operator knows how to communicate with the machine, and that is by using G-codes.</p>
<p>Preparatory code/ functions or much commonly called as <strong>G-codes</strong> are functions in the Computer Numerical Control programming language. The G-codes job is to manage the position of the tool as well as control the step by step commands during the actual work. Basically the G-codes are the most important part of the Computer Numerical Control Programming algorithm.</p>
<p>There are other codes involved in the programming of CNC’s such as M-codes that manages the machine, T-codes for managing the tools, and F-codes for the tool feed and tool speed controls. All of these codes are created in a Computer Aided Manufacturing (CAM) software.</p>
<p><em>G-codes</em> as well as the others use the RS-274D as the recommended standard for the Computer Numerical Controlled Machines. This standard was developed by the Electronic Industry association during the 1960’s. These standards provide a basis for the creation of Computer Numerical Controlled Programs.</p>
<p>First designs of these standards came from punched paper tapes as the medium standard for data interchange, but now ASCII character bit patterns are the standard for the representation.</p>
<h1>CNC G-Codes</h1>
<p>Lets discuss the g-codes further, as what I have said earlier G- codes constitute only a part of the Computer Numerical Control Program, in the whole programming algorithm, they are denoted by the letter G, Basically it is a code telling the machine what kinds of actions to perform in a step by step basis, examples of these actions would be rapid move, controlled feed moves that would bore holes, a work piece cut routed to a specific dimension, change a pallet, and set a tool information such as offset.</p>
<p>After creating each part of the codes, the algorithm is compiled in the Computer Aided Manufacturing (CAM) software. The CAM software basically use translators called post processors to output the code optimized for a certain machine type. Often times, post-processors are often used to allow users to enable further customization.</p>
<p><u>G-codes</u> can also be used to create outputs for Computer Aided Design systems used to design printed circuit boards (PCB). Any software must be customized for each type of machine tool that it will be used to program. Some G-codes are written by hand for volume production jobs.</p>
<p>Some Computer Numerical Controlled machines use conversational programming. Conversational programming is an easier way to program CNC machines because it is more “user friendly” because it uses a wizard like program that hides the G-codes into plain view. Some Popular examples of this kind of CNC machines are the Southwestern Industries’ Proto TRAK, Mazak’s Mazatrol, and Mori Seiki’s CAPS conversational software.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<!--CusAds4--><p>The advancement of technology allowed sheet metal designs to be more complicated. However, this level of complication has surpassed human capabilities (as far as mass production is concerned). The required accuracy for the intricacy of the designs can only be provided by Computer Numerical Controlled (CNC) machines. </p>
<p>The Punch press</p>
<p>An example of a CNC machine that is used in sheet metal manipulation is the punch press. This device uses hydraulic, pneumatic, or electrical power to exert immense pressure to shape the metal and cut it according to the designs. Being computer aided, this machine is capable of rapid positioning and therefore, fast production. Manual punch presses compromise speed for accuracy therefore lessening efficiency.</p>
<p>The punch press works by receiving instructions from a program in a computer. This allows the operator to sit back and relax once the cycle (rapid positioning, punching, and switching of tools) has been initiated. These machines perform operations with accuracy that is measured by the thousandth of an inch.</p>
<p>Introduction of these machines into the sheet metal industry sped up production significantly. And to stay competitive in the global market, such an edge would be needed. However, technology finds ways to improve on this.</p>
<p>New devices</p>
<p>Today, presses have newer versions. The turret punch press is capable of sorting sheet metal into their respective design classes. This means that the new punch presses can operate virtually unattended. Steel manufacturing companies invest in these machines should it mean streamlining of their jobs and increasing production capabilities.</p>
<p>Newer CNC machines can even alert operators who are not in the area if a problem crops up during the sheet metal punching process. This happens by enabling the CNC machine to keep track of the operators&#8217; phones. Therefore, the workload of the operator is relaxed to the point that he/she does not even need to be in the area of operation. </p>
<p>The drawback</p>
<p>However, these machines do not come cheap. A lot of time, money, and effort have to be spent in order to operate the machine to its fullest capacity. Furthermore, there is a shortage of people who are skilled enough to operate such machines. An operator has to be knowledgeable with BASIC programming language, fundamental machining processes, design awareness, and accessory functions.</p>
<p>Furthermore, knowledge of Computer Aided Design and Computer Aided Manufacturing (CAD/CAM) is a big factor in being able to control such machinery. So the capital that you have to spend on understanding these machines have to be justified with the caliber of the operator that you have. </p>
<p>Another drawback that is present is the compatibility of the machines with the current technology that the company has. If they are incompatible, it takes even more time and money to replace current facilities or to restructure the factory in order t accommodate such devices.</p>
